Overview


Product information

Produced in a state-of-the-art plant, hot rolled products have:

  1. High strength
  2. Fine surface quality and formability
  3. Can be used for several different applications such as infrastructure, general engineering, pipes and automotive

Supply condition

As rolled, mill edge, unpickled, unoiled


Packaging information

Straps. Packaging charges are included in the price

Manganese % (Max)
1.5
Aluminium % (Max)
0.07
Nitrogen % (Max)
0.012
Niobium + Vanadium + Titanium
0.25
Carbon % (Max)
0.23
Silicon % (Max)
0.4
Phosphorus % (Max)
0.045
Sulphur % (Max)
0.045
Cerium % (Max)
0.42
